摘要
本文探讨了铝酸酯偶联剂在碳酸钙表面上的作用和反应,以及其在填充塑料中的偶联作用机理。发射光谱、分子荧光光谱及 X 射线显微分析均证实了偶联剂作用后的碳酸钙颗粒表面上存在偶联剂层;红外光谱则进一步证实了铝偶联剂在碳酸钙表面的作用(含化学作用)。铝偶联剂可明显改善碳酸钙与聚烯烃的相容性,碳酸钙填充聚烯烃塑料及其制品的熔融流动速率、断裂伸长率。
